Buying Guide
Seating, Comfort, and Accessibility
Seat design is the core feature that distinguishes sit-down models. Look for adjustable or height-friendly seating, supportive padding, and a wide, non-slip deck. A removable or foldable seat can increase versatility, letting you switch to a standing ride when desired. For daily use, ensure the seat remains stable at various speeds and that mounting or dismounting is easy in tight spaces.
Power, Speed, and Range
Motor wattage and battery capacity determine acceleration, top speed, and overall range. Higher wattage often yields quicker starts and better hill-climbing, while larger batteries extend cruising distance between charges. Consider your typical route: short, flat commutes favor lighter setups; longer trips or mixed terrain benefit from models with 500W+ motors and 20+ mile ranges.
Weight, Portability, and Storage
Weight and foldability affect how easily you can carry the scooter into an apartment, car trunk, or elevator. Check folded dimensions and whether the scooter fits your storage space. Storage accessories like baskets or rear racks enhance practicality for groceries or pets, but may add weight. If you frequently ride with cargo, prioritize a robust frame and secure locking mechanisms.
Safety Features and Compliance
Safety features such as reliable disc brakes or dual-brake systems, bright headlights, taillights, and a solid stem locking mechanism are essential. Certifications like UL2272 indicate adherence to electrical-safety standards. Ensure your scooter has adequate lighting for night riding and good traction from tires suitable for city surfaces.
Technology, App Integration, and Maintenance
App-enabled models offer ride statistics, battery monitoring, and remote locking, which can simplify maintenance and planning. Consider how easy it is to update firmware and access customer support. Regular maintenance—checking brakes, tires, and battery health—extends scooter life and safety.
